What is XAG/USD on MT5?
XAG/USD on MT5 represents the exchange rate between silver and the US dollar, traded as a CFD or futures contract. For Kyrgyzstan traders, this instrument allows speculation on silver price movements without owning physical metal. On MT5, a standard lot of XAG/USD (5,000 ounces) has a pip value of $50, but micro accounts let you trade 0.01 lots (50 ounces) with a pip value of just $0.50. A tick, the smallest price movement of $0.001, is worth $5 per standard lot but only $0.05 per micro lot. Example: a trader in Bishkek opens a 0.05 lot buy position at $24.500 with a $500 account. If silver rises to $24.600, that’s 100 pips profit, equaling $50 (100 pips × $0.50 pip value). Margin required at 1:500 leverage is just $245 for this trade. This leverage allows small local accounts to capture meaningful moves while keeping risk manageable. The MT5 platform provides real-time charts, technical indicators, and one-click execution, ideal for the 13:00-16:30 UTC+0 window. Deposit via USDT TRC20 ensures funds are available instantly for margin calls or new positions.
XAG/USD CFDs vs Futures
For Kyrgyzstan traders, the choice between XAG/USD futures and CFDs hinges on margin flexibility and regulatory simplicity. Futures contracts require a fixed margin in USD, often $500-$1,000 per micro contract, which can strain small retail accounts. In contrast, CFDs on XAG/USD allow margin as low as $50 with 1:500 leverage, making them far more accessible for local traders. Futures also impose expiry dates and physical delivery risks, while CFDs roll over automatically with no contract expiration. Islamic accounts, available from Pepperstone, AvaTrade, Exness, and others, eliminate swap fees for overnight positions, aligning with local Sharia preferences. For a trader in Bishkek with a $500 account, a CFD position of 0.1 lot requires only $20 margin versus $500 for a micro future, freeing capital for diversification. Most Kyrgyzstan retail traders thus prefer CFDs for their lower entry barrier and simpler execution on MT5.
Best trading times - XAG/USD from Kyrgyzstan
The best trading times for XAG/USD from Kyrgyzstan revolve around London and New York sessions. London opens at 08:00 local time (UTC+0), offering early liquidity for silver traders. However, the prime window is 13:00-16:30 UTC+0, when London and New York overlap, producing the tightest spreads and highest volatility. For a trader in the capital, this corresponds to local afternoon hours, ideal for active monitoring. During this overlap, micro silver futures see average daily ranges of 1.5-2.5%, providing ample scalping opportunities. Avoid the Asian session (01:00-09:00 local) when silver volume is low, often causing wider spreads. Weekend gaps are minimal for XAG/USD, but Monday opens can be volatile. Setting MT5 alerts for 13:00 ensures you catch the momentum shift, while closing positions by 16:30 reduces exposure to thinning liquidity.
Economic calendar - XAG/USD
Key economic events - Kyrgyzstan
Key economic events affecting XAG/USD for Kyrgyzstan traders occur at specific local times (UTC+0). US Non-Farm Payrolls are released at 12:30 on the first Friday each month, causing silver volatility of 2-4%. Fed interest rate decisions at 18:00 can move silver by 3-5%. US CPI data at 12:30 on release day impacts inflation-sensitive silver. During the 13:00-16:30 overlap, these events often trigger breakouts. For example, a strong NFP at 12:30 can push silver $0.30 lower within minutes. Traders in the capital should avoid holding positions 30 minutes before these releases unless using guaranteed stops. Industrial demand reports from China, released at 02:00 local, also affect silver but have less impact. Use an economic calendar on MT5 to set alerts for these events.

Risk management - Kyrgyzstan
Risk management for Kyrgyzstan traders trading XAG/USD on MT5 starts with account size in USD—a typical $500 account should risk only 1-2% per trade, or $5-$10. At 1:500 leverage, a 0.05 lot position (pip value $0.50) allows a stop loss of 10-20 pips to stay within this range. The 13:00-16:30 UTC+0 window is ideal for tight stops due to low volatility. Always use stop-loss orders and avoid over-leveraging, as silver can gap $0.50 during news events. Diversify across instruments, not just silver, to reduce concentration risk. Bishkek traders should also maintain an emergency fund in USDT for margin calls. Regularly review broker regulation via
FCA or
ASIC registers to ensure fund safety. Remember, 1:500 leverage magnifies both gains and losses; treat it as a tool, not a guarantee.
Scam warnings - Kyrgyzstan
Scams targeting Kyrgyzstan traders for low-margin silver futures often promise 'guaranteed returns' or 'zero spread' accounts. Fraudulent brokers may claim
FCA or
ASIC regulation but provide fake license numbers—always verify on the regulator’s official site. Local scam types include phishing emails offering USDT TRC20 'bonuses' and fake MT5 platforms that manipulate prices. To stay safe, only deposit with brokers listed on comparebroker.io, like Pepperstone or Exness, which have verified regulation. Avoid unsolicited WhatsApp groups promising 'signal packages' for silver futures. Legitimate brokers never ask for wallet private keys. If a deal sounds too good—like 1:1000 leverage with no margin call—it’s a red flag. Always withdraw a small test amount first to confirm liquidity.
